Perennial vegetation of stony banks
Description (English)
Perennial vegetation of the upper beaches of great shingle banks, formed by Crambe maritima, Honkenya peploides and other perennial species. A wide range of vegetation types may be found on large shingle structures inland of the upper beach. On more mature, stable, shingle coastal forms of grassland, heath and scrub vegetation may develop. Some areas of unusual vegetation dominated by lichens and bryophytes are found on more mature shingle.
Subtypes:
Pal. 17.31 - Baltic sea kale communities: Elymo-Crambetum
Pal. 17.32 - Channel sea kale communities: Lathyro-Crambetum
Pal. 17.33 - Atlantic sea kale communities: Crithmo-Crambetum
Source: Interpretation Manual of European Union Habitats, version EUR 28 (2013)

Conservation status
EU conservation status
Conservation status assesses every six years and for each biogeographical region the condition of habitats and species compared to the favourable status as described in the Habitats Directive.
